1.?相机相机??Դ??HTML
2.我用的数码相机,但照片都是源码源代1M多以上,问如何把变到500K以下,相机相机而且依然清晰
3.相机html是源码源代什么意思?
???Դ??HTML
Three.js是一个强大的JavaScript库,用于在浏览器中创建和显示3D图形。相机相机以下是源码源代netty源码透彻解析一个基本的Three.js场景创建示例,包括相机、相机相机场景、源码源代光源和物体。相机相机
首先,源码源代引用Three.js库,相机相机可以在Three.js官网下载最新版本,源码源代或者直接在HTML文件中通过CDN引用。相机相机下面是源码源代源码资本李祝捷一个简单的HTML文件,它设置了基础HTML5和JavaScript环境,相机相机然后引入了Three.js库:
html
My First Three.js Scene
接下来,我们创建一个基本的Three.js场景:
javascript
代码中,首先获取canvas和场景,然后创建相机、光源和几何体并添加到场景中。接着,定义一个动画函数,该函数在每一帧都会稍微旋转立方体并重新渲染场景。
具体代码如下:
const canvas = document.querySelector('#canvas');
const scene = new THREE.Scene();
const camera = new THREE.PerspectiveCamera(, window.innerWidth / window.innerHeight, 0.1, );
camera.position.z = 5;
const renderer = new THREE.WebGLRenderer({ canvas});
renderer.setSize(window.innerWidth, window.innerHeight);
const light = new THREE.AmbientLight(0x); // soft white light
scene.add(light);
const geometry = new THREE.BoxGeometry(1, 1, 1); // creates a box of size (width=1, height=1, depth=1)
const material = new THREE.MeshBasicMaterial({ color: 0xff}); // green color
const cube = new THREE.Mesh(geometry, material);
scene.add(cube);
function animate() {
requestAnimationFrame(animate);
cube.rotation.x += 0.; // rotate the cube around its x-axis a little each frame
cube.rotation.y += 0.; // rotate the cube around its y-axis a little each frame
renderer.render(scene, camera); // render the scene and the camera through the renderer
}
animate(); // start the animation loop
在这个示例中,我们首先创建了一个新的THREE.Scene对象,然后创建了一个THREE.PerspectiveCamera对象来定义我们的观察视角。我们还创建了一个THREE.WebGLRenderer对象来处理在canvas上的可爱表情包源码渲染。然后我们创建了一个环境光源,接着创建了一个立方体并添加到场景中。最后,我们定义了一个动画函数,该函数在每一帧都会稍微旋转立方体并重新渲染场景。
我用的数码相机,但照片都是1M多以上,问如何把变到K以下,而且依然清晰
压缩工具
偶向大家严重介绍 Magic Converter (鼓掌...)
它可以很方便的把很大的变小 1般可以缩小为1/
还支持格式转换
装好软件后 右键指定的→魔法转换→优化
“平滑” (效果同艺术照 边缘模糊化 棱角多的图建议用)
注意~!
“类型” 是要保存的类型 默认是GIF
还有别的选项 大家就自己研究吧 (...)
Magic Converter 下载地址
官方 .com/soft/.html
注册名:yyxk[TFW]
注册码:MCEED2DADDBAED5A2 (网上收集)
介绍3种不错的压缩工具。
Ulead SmartSaver Pro
/download/windows/business/swinfo/0,,s,.htm
其实,Advanced GIF Optimizer的用法是根本没有必要讲解,因为它的解t指标源码使用实在是太简单了(只有7个按钮)。(如图4)但是当我发现那些用SmartSaver压过的竟然还能被它压缩掉2%—%的时候,我觉得还是有必要向大家介绍一下这个简易而又强大的工具。
Advanced GIF Optimizer主窗口分为3部分:通过左侧可以浏览文件结构,找到需要压缩的所在的目录;右侧用来预览选定的图档;中间则可以看到详细的压缩信息——文件名、大小、压缩后的大小、压缩量。你所要做的只是选定所要压缩的目录,点击“Optimize”,该软件就会自动按照它的压缩方式压缩目录下的所有GIF图档,最后覆盖源文件,就是这么简单!不过最好在Optimize之前,新洲离武昌源码用“Test”测试一下,注意一下Reduction(压缩量)这一项,因为有时它可能是个负数啊。
X’SqueezeMe!
/soft/soft.asp?id=
X'SqueezeMe!是专门处理JPG的压缩工具,在JPG的压缩方面另有一些独特的功能。进入主窗口,(如图5)左侧是用来检索原图的Source窗口,右侧是选择目标路径的Destination窗口,选上该窗口内的Link后,目标路径会自动改为与原图相同的目录下。同SmartSaver一样,X'SqueezeMe!也提供了一个Preview窗口来对比原图和新图的压缩质量,右侧新图下方的几行数字表明了新图的大小,如果有压缩量,数字会是蓝色;如果是红色,则变得反倒比原来大了。
右边有一排选项的Action菜单是我们为JPG图档减肥的关键,所以为大家详细列出各项用法:
Jpeg:Quality质量和Smoothing柔化程度在SmartSaver的用法中已介绍过,需要提醒的是,在我们做完修改后,该软件默认状态是不会像SmartSaver那样自动让你预览新图效果的,所以一定选上Process按钮右侧的“Auto”,这样我们在改变压缩选项后就可以立刻预览新图效果了;
Flip:Flip有左右反转和上下反转的效果,Rotate可使向左(右)旋转、、度;
Size:重新调整的大小,可以变为原图的X%,也可以添入一个×这样的量化数字,但为了保持原图的宽高比,别忘了勾选“Up”和“Down”两项;
Color:可以把做灰度、反相处理,还可以减弱或加重红、绿、蓝三色的比重;
Mark:在上加上文字或图形的标志,以“Add Text Watermark”(加文字水印)为例,选上该项后会自动弹出一个对话框,在“Text to be added”中添上需要加入的文字,选择“Placement”中的一个方块(对应文字在上的相应位置)和“Shadow”项(对应阴影相对于文字的位置)以及各自的颜色和横向纵向位移,按下“Accept”,我们的文字水印便加在了该上;
Misc:一些杂项,分别为缩略图命名(图名前加“thn_”)、压缩后提供详细的报告、更新HTML代码、载入浏览器;
Batch:批量压缩,“Discard threshold-%”表示新图的大小至少要是原图的%,否则压缩结果不被保存,这样你可以调整压缩比后再对这些进行压缩,从而使整批的都达到理想的压缩效果。
相机html是什么意思?
相机HTML是一种用于网页设计的语言,它专门用来描述网页上的展示效果。通过使用相机HTML,网页设计者可以更加方便地实现的缩放、旋转、镜像翻转等各种效果,从而让页面更加生动有趣。
相机HTML不仅可以改善页面的视觉效果,还可以提高页面的交互性。相机HTML支持鼠标滚轮缩放、拖动等交互方式,让用户在浏览网页时可以更加直观地了解产品或服务,提高用户的体验感。
在移动互联网时代,相机HTML也成为了手机应用开发中重要的一环。相机HTML可以使手机应用更加优秀的呈现产品和服务,从而吸引更多的用户。相机HTML的不断更新和优化,也为移动应用开发者提供了更多的可能性。